NATO chief praises Estonia's contribution to alliance

Source: Xinhua   2017-03-09 23:35:03

BRUSSELS, March. 9 (Xinhua) -- NATO Secretary General Jens Stoltenberg on Thursday thanked Estonia for its strong contribution to NATO at a press conference.

Welcoming Estonian Prime Minister Juri Ratas at NATO headquarters, Stoltenberg praised Estonia's contribution to NATO's mission in Afghanistan.

He said Estonia also played a key role in strengthening NATO's cyber defenses and led by example on defence spending.

They talked about the current security situation in Europe. "We also think it's a very important role that Estonia plays when it comes to strengthening NATO-EU cooperation," Stoltenberg said, referring to Estonia's presidency of the Council of EU later this year.

Stoltenberg voiced NATO's commitment to securing Estonia, saying that NATO allies have decided to enhance its forward presence in the three Baltic countries and Poland.
